More about our team As the Director of Case Management, you will guide and support a multidisciplinary team responsible for quality management, performance improvement, and effective resource utilization. You will design, implement, and evaluate clinical systems that reduce length of stay, manage costs, and enhance patient outcomes. This role offers the opportunity to collaborate with physicians, nursing, administration, and hospital departments to strengthen care coordination and ensure compliance with regulatory standards. How you'll contribute A Director of Case Management who excels in this role: Reviews medical records and identifies cases needing follow‑up Collects and organizes data for committee review Uses sound judgment in case referrals Leads and promotes effective case management practices Evaluates program performance and implements improvements Collaborates professionally with physicians, staff, and administration Guides hospital‑wide initiatives in resource management and patient flow Oversees assigned projects and represents the department as needed Maintains confidentiality in all quality review activities Educates staff on case management and quality concepts Supports and develops case managers through orientation and ongoing training What we're looking for Applicants should bring strong analytical, leadership, and communication skills, along with: Current Arkansas RN license 4-5 years of acute care experience Knowledge of regulatory standards, performance improvement, and case management Management/leadership training and strong computer skills Ability to analyze data, understand cost/quality trends, and lead change initiatives Why join us We believe that investing in our employees is the first step to providing excellent patient care.
